Mercedes and Computer Giants AMD Announce Multi-Year Partnership

The Mercedes AMG Petronas Formula One Team has announced a multi-year partnership with AMD, the computing giant that a supplier of supercomputing, simulation, PC and data centre technologies around the globe. The partnership will see AMD logos on both sides of the cockpit of race drivers Lewis Hamilton and Valtteri Bottas in 2020, as well as on drivers’ race suits, team personnel and on Mercedes’ engineering station.  Mercedes will also utilise AMD Commercial Solutions, including AMD EPYC server processors and AMD Ryzen PRO laptop processors, with team looking to optimise its various workstreams.
